Answer to Question 1

ANS: A, B, D, F
Antipsychotic drugs can cause neuroleptic malignant syndrome and motor dysfunctions such as dystonia, akathisia, and tardive dyskinesia. Antipsychotic drugs may cause weight gain and hyperglycemia.

Answer to Question 2

ANS: A, B, C, D
Fever, severe extrapyramidal symptoms, hypertension, and alterations in consciousness (such as stupor, mutism, and coma) are characteristic of neuroleptic malignant syndrome. Bradycardia is not a sign of neuroleptic malignant syndrome.
